Assiminea succinea (L. Pfeiffer, 1840) Atlantic Assiminea

    Under dead palmetto frond, just above the high water mark, between Browns Creek Fish Camp and the Heckscher Drive bridge, Jacksonville, Duval County, Florida 1/14/2008 (largest is about  2 mm.). The colony of Assiminea were sharing the habitat with Melampus bidentatus Say, 1822 [Eastern Melampus] - juvenile specimen illustrated in the above image, bottom left. Digital image by Bill Frank.
